Key Concepts and Overview
Geographic heatmaps are graphical representations that use color coding to represent data values across geographical areas. In the context of betting, these maps can illustrate the popularity of various betting activities in different regions. For instance, a heatmap might show that certain areas have a higher concentration of sports betting, while others may lean more towards casino games. Understanding these core concepts helps gamblers grasp how regional preferences can influence their betting choices.
- Data Visualization: Heatmaps provide a clear visual representation of data, making it easier to identify trends.
- Regional Analysis: They allow for the comparison of betting habits across different geographic areas.
- Behavioral Insights: Heatmaps can reveal what types of betting are most popular in specific regions.
Main Features and Details
The functionality of geographic heatmaps in the betting industry relies on several key components. First, data is collected from various sources, including online betting platforms, local casinos, and sports events. This data is then aggregated and analyzed to identify patterns. The resulting heatmap displays areas of high and low betting activity, often using a gradient of colors to indicate intensity.
- Color Gradients: Different colors represent varying levels of betting activity, with warmer colors indicating higher activity.
- Data Sources: Information can come from user registrations, betting amounts, and frequency of bets placed.
- Interactive Features: Many heatmaps are interactive, allowing users to zoom in on specific areas for more detailed insights.
